A drive to promote ethnic diversity in the workplace is about 
straightforward ideas, rather than political correctness, the Prince of 
Wales said today … Charles chatted to Steven D'Souza, who works for 
Merrill Lynch.  The 30-year-old from Bounds Green, North London, 
presented him with a copy of his book *Made In Britain*, about 
inspirational figures from ethnic minorities
